About This Role
The Director, Cloud Operations is responsible for managing, operating, and enhancing our cloud environments on AWS and Google Cloud Platform (GCP), ensuring optimal scalability, security, reliability, and performance in alignment with our growth objectives. The Director will oversee daily operational functions, including infrastructure monitoring, incident management, resource provisioning, cost optimization, and compliance. This role will collaborate closely with architecture, engineering, and security teams to drive continuous improvement, streamline operational efficiencies, and maintain high standards for cloud infrastructure operations.
Key responsibilities include, but are not limited to:
- Lead and mentor a team of DevOps and MLOps engineers, fostering professional growth and ensuring operational excellence.
- Design, implement, and oversee cloud infrastructure solutions on AWS and GCP.
- Lead infrastructure strategy, planning, deployment, and ongoing maintenance.
- Ensure robust security practices and compliance across cloud environments.
- Automate infrastructure provisioning and management using Infrastructure as Code (IaC) tools, such as Terraform.
- Support software engineering teams by enabling efficient and reliable CI/CD pipelines.
- Optimize cloud infrastructure for performance, reliability, and cost-effectiveness.
- Proactively monitor systems, manage incidents, and resolve infrastructure issues promptly.
- Maintain comprehensive documentation on infrastructure design, policies, and procedures.
- Provide support for development tools including GitLab, Atlassian stack (Jira, Confluence, Bitbucket), and other related tools.
- Oversee and manage integrations with Single Sign-On (SSO) solutions utilizing Okta, ensuring secure and seamless access management across applications.
